I had the same problem with L.A. Law.

I did go through the greyish-black market of sites like "tvshowsondvd". They are recorded off the TV. And by the looks of it, recorded on VHS. The quality is absolutely terrible. However, like most David E. Kelly shows, you really don't need the picture... like a radio show you can get the drift of what is going on with just the audio. I did have issues with giving my credit card to an obviously less-than-reputable source. So I went ahead and did what I had been planning to do for a while... applying for a credit card with a very low limit and using that for some internet purchases.

BTW - I am very much against piracy and breaking of copyright law. I will not use torrents to download anything that can be purchased at Future Shop or via iTunes. However, if a series as great as L.A. Law is not available, then you do what you have to do. Now when it does become available, I'll purchase it the day it comes out. Happened last month with "The Outer Limits". I had downloaded that last year, but it was just re-issued as complete seasons on DVD over the last month.
